The team combines the strengths of Development & Engineering (D&E), Manufacturing, and Customer Support to ensure stable factory output, rapid issue resolution, and structural improvements across mature system generations. As a Production Engineer (Optics), you will focus on optical module preparation, alignment, calibration, troubleshooting, and system-level optical behavior that impacts factory output. This role emphasizes hands-on optical module diagnostics, problem-solving, production support, and close collaboration with multidisciplinary engineering teams to drive structural improvements and prevent repeat failures. Role and responsibilities Optical Module Troubleshooting & Analysis Diagnose optical issues across PAS5500/YS/RH/XT modules, including illumination paths, imaging modules, optical sensors, interferometric components, and alignment/calibration fixtures. Perform optical alignment checks, optical path inspection, contamination evaluation, and basic interferometric or reflective diagnostics. Investigate light source stability issues, optical throughput variations, imaging behavior deviations, sensor accuracy concerns, and calibration failures. Optics-Related Production Support Support factory integration activities involving optical modules, lens assemblies, optical stages, scanning/measurement submodules, and sensor-based calibration processes. Execute optical calibration sequences and assess calibration result quality. Provide clear containment actions to minimize machine downtime and secure stable production output. 3rd-Line Engineering & Structural Fixes Collaborate with D&E (Optics/Mechatronics/S&C) on deep-dive investigations into optical behavior deviations or sensing inconsistencies. Define accurate technical problem statements and support structured root cause analysis (RCA). Contribute to ECN implementation and ensure solutions resolve structural optical issues. Documentation & Diagnostic Improvements Maintain and enhance optical diagnostic procedures, calibration workflows, and troubleshooting guides. Identify diagnostic gaps and propose improvements in test steps, alignment checks, or optical evaluation criteria. Improve documentation clarity to support both Manufacturing and Customer Support. Cross-Functional Collaboration Collaborate with Mechanical, Electrical, Software & Control, Mechatronics, and D&E optical teams to verify findings and drive issue resolution. Communicate effectively with global stakeholders and ensure proper escalation paths are followed. Required Qualifications Education Bachelor’s or Master’s degree in: Optics / Optical Engineering Applied Physics (with optical specialization) Photonics Electro-Optical Engineering Optical Science / Optical Technology Or other optics-related disciplines. Technical Background 3-5 years of experience in one or more of the following: Optical module assembly, integration, alignment, or calibration Optical testing/measurement (laser alignment, imaging, interferometry basics, illumination systems, optical sensors) Troubleshooting optical modules or sensing components in precision equipment. Hands-on experience with optical benches, alignment tools, microscopes, or optical inspection equipment. Understanding of fundamental optics principles: reflection/refraction, imaging basics, tolerancing, alignment sensitivity, contamination effects. Additional expectations: Ability to interpret optical measurements and identify abnormal system behavior. Strong analytical and problem‑solving skills for optical/system‑level issues. Experience supporting production, manufacturing engineering, or equipment troubleshooting. Preferred Qualifications Experience with semiconductor equipment, metrology tools, optical modules, or precision machinery. Familiarity with optical calibration methods, optical inspection tools, or sensor characterization. Understanding of mechanical–optical interactions and tolerance stack‑up behavior. Exposure to engineering change processes, structured RCA, or reliability improvement initiatives. Basic scripting (MATLAB/Python) for optical data analysis is a plus, but not required.
